Why we resist change - and how to move through it with grace
from Death on the Daily · host Tanya Wilkinson
Change is inevitable, yet we resist it—even when we know it's for the best. In this solo episode of Death on the Daily, I explore why change triggers fear, loss aversion, and even grief. Drawing from my own career pivot from Head of Marketing for Formula 1 to small business entrepreneur - and personal experiences with transformation. From the survival instincts hardwired into our brains to the emotional weight of letting go, we unpack the psychology behind resistance to change and how to navigate it with grace, compassion and commitment.If you're facing a life transition, struggling with change, or simply curious about how to embrace transformation with more ease, this episode is for you.Key takeaways Change is an inevitable part of life. Our minds are hard wired to resist change, even when it’s good for us. Resistance to change often stems from fear and loss aversion. Our identity can be closely tied to our careers. Emotional weight can accompany transitions, even positive ones. It's essential to normalise fear during change. Small steps are more manageable than giant leaps. Visualising the future can help ease the transition. Support from others is crucial during times of change. Mindfulness and self-compassion are key in navigating change.
